    What Are BYU Devotionals?

    BYU Devotionals are weekly gatherings held during the academic year where members of the BYU community come together for spiritual and intellectual enrichment. These events typically feature speakers from various backgrounds, including university leaders, faculty members, and guest speakers, who share messages aligned with the university's mission and values.

    The primary goal of devotionals is to provide a space for personal and collective reflection. They serve as a reminder of the importance of integrating faith with learning, fostering a balanced approach to education and life.

  • Key Components of the Schedule

    • Dates and Times: Devotionals are typically held on Tuesdays at 11:05 a.m. during the fall and winter semesters.
    • Speakers: Each devotional features a different speaker, ranging from university administrators to distinguished guests.
    • Locations: Most devotionals take place in the Marriott Center or the Jon M. Huntsman Center, depending on attendance expectations.

    Notable Speakers in Recent Years

    In recent years, BYU has welcomed speakers such as Elder Dale G. Renlund of the Quorum of the Twelve Apostles, Sister Sharon Eubank of the Relief Society General Presidency, and renowned scholars from various fields. Their contributions have added depth and relevance to the devotionals, resonating with audiences across different backgrounds.

    Virtual Participation Options

    Live Streaming and Recorded Devotionals

    For those unable to attend devotionals in person, BYU offers live streaming and recorded options. These resources make it possible for students, alumni, and the global community to participate in devotionals from anywhere in the world. The university's commitment to accessibility ensures that everyone can benefit from these spiritual and educational opportunities.
